About Tyler C. Graff
Tyler C. Graff is a scholar working on Social Psychology, General Health Professions, Sociology and Political Science, Health and General Dentistry, having authored 13 papers that have together received 324 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Attachment and Relationship Dynamics (3 papers), Health, psychology, and well-being (2 papers), Family Support in Illness (2 papers), Behavioral Health and Interventions (1 paper), Vaccine Coverage and Hesitancy (1 paper), Dental Research and COVID-19 (1 paper), Healthcare professionals’ stress and burnout (1 paper) and BRCA gene mutations in cancer (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in General Dentistry (87 citations), Clinical Psychology (114 citations), Periodontics (14 citations), Health (22 citations) and Applied Psychology (13 citations). Tyler C. Graff has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Wendy C. Birmingham, Man Hung, Lori L. Wadsworth, Evelyn Lauren, Jane H. Lassetter, Frank W. Licari, William Carroll, Sharon Su, Eric S. Hon and Martin S. Lipsky.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Annals of Behavioral Medicine, Psychology Health & Medicine, Journal of Dental Education and Journal of Library Administration.
